したらばTOP ■掲示板に戻る■ 全部 1-100 最新50 | |

【とりあえず】初めての方。足跡どうぞ【足跡】

27nisii:2004/03/09(火) 12:23
シリアル通信を調べる方法例。確認環境はWindows2000 + SP4。


1.レジストリからシリアルインターフェイスに関するキーを見る。

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Serial]
:
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Services\Serial\Enum]
"0"="ACPI\\PNP0501\\1"
"Count"=dword:00000001
"NextInstance"=dword:00000001


2.上記[Enum]が指すレジストリキーを見る。
[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\ACPI\PNP0501\1]
:
"FriendlyName"="通信ポート (COM1)"

[H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Enum\ACPI\PNP0501\1\Device Parameters]
"FirmwareIdentified"=dword:00000001
"PortName"="COM1"
"PollingPeriod"=dword:00000000


他の接続も、同様の方法で調べられないかな?

どのCOMポートを使用中かは、デバイスマップを見る方が早いかも。
[HKEY_LOCAL_MACHINE\HARDWARE\DEVICEMAP\SERIALCOMM]
"\\Device\\Serial0"="COM1"
"\\Device\\ltmodem0"="COM3"


新着レスの表示


名前: E-mail(省略可)

※書き込む際の注意事項はこちら

※画像アップローダーはこちら

(画像を表示できるのは「画像リンクのサムネイル表示」がオンの掲示板に限ります)

掲示板管理者へ連絡 無料レンタル掲示板